If a= 120 solve for x to make quadrilateral ABCD a parallelogram​

X=60

Explanation:

Since it's a parallelogram, we know the interior angles add up to 360 and that <A =<C as well as angle <B=<D and since x=<D we know that <B=x and that since a=<C that <A=a

So the equation that we would use to define the angles of the parallelogram is

2x+2a=360

Since we know that a=120 we can restructure the equation as

2x+2(120)=360

Or

2x+240=360

If we subtract 240 we get

2x=120

If we divide by 2 to get x alone, we would get

x=60

Answer:

x = 60°

Explanation:

If ABCD is a parallelogram, angles x and a are supplementary

That means they add up to 180°; a + x = 180°

Since a = 120°

a + x = 180
120 + x = 180

x = 180-120

x = 60°
